What Does a Urologist Treat?

Urologists specialize in conditions affecting the urinary system and, in men, the reproductive system. Their expertise can include the kidneys, ureters, bladder, urethra, prostate, testicles, and related reproductive organs.

Why Is Choosing the Right Urologist Important?

Urological conditions can range from relatively simple problems to conditions requiring complex surgery or long-term treatment.

For example, a small kidney stone may require only observation and medication, while a large or obstructing stone may require a procedure such as RIRS or PCNL.

Similarly, urinary symptoms in an older man may be caused by an enlarged prostate, but similar symptoms can sometimes occur with other conditions that require investigation.

Choosing a specialist who regularly treats your particular condition can help ensure that you receive appropriate diagnostic evaluation and understand all reasonable treatment options.

8 Factors to Consider When Choosing a Urologist in Navi Mumbai

1. Check the Urologist's Qualifications

Start by checking the doctor's medical qualifications and specialist training.

A qualified urologist should have appropriate medical and postgraduate training in urology. Depending on your condition, additional training or experience in a particular urological subspecialty can also be valuable.

For example, someone undergoing cancer treatment may want a urologist with significant experience in uro-oncology, while a patient with recurrent kidney stones may benefit from a specialist experienced in endourology and stone procedures.

Professional credentials are an important starting point when evaluating a specialist.

2. Look for Experience With Your Specific Condition

Not every urological condition requires the same expertise.

If you are looking for treatment for kidney stones, ask about the doctor's experience with procedures such as:

  • Ureteroscopy
  • Laser stone surgery
  • RIRS
  • PCNL

For prostate problems, you may want to understand the doctor's experience with:

  • BPH treatment
  • TURP
  • Laser prostate surgery
  • Robotic prostate surgery

For cancer, ask about experience with the specific type of cancer and the available treatment approaches.

Experience with the particular condition or procedure you need is more meaningful than simply looking at the number of years a doctor has been practicing.

3. Understand the Treatment Options They Offer

A good consultation should not immediately focus on surgery.

Depending on your diagnosis, treatment may include:

  • Lifestyle modifications
  • Medication
  • Observation or active surveillance
  • Minimally invasive procedures
  • Laser surgery
  • Robotic surgery
  • Conventional surgery

Ask your urologist:

"What are my treatment options, and why do you recommend this particular approach?"

Understanding the benefits, risks, recovery time, and alternatives can help you participate in your treatment decision.

Questions to Ask Your Urologist During the First Consultation

Before choosing a specialist, consider asking:

About the Diagnosis

  • What is causing my symptoms?
  • Do I need additional tests?
  • Could there be another underlying condition?

About Treatment

  • What treatment options are available?
  • Do I actually need surgery?
  • Are there minimally invasive alternatives?
  • What are the benefits and risks of each option?

About Surgery

  • How often do you perform this procedure?
  • What type of anesthesia is required?
  • How long will recovery take?
  • How long might I need to stay in the hospital?
  • What complications should I be aware of?

About Follow-Up

  • How often will I need follow-up appointments?
  • Will I need additional tests?
  • What symptoms should prompt me to contact the hospital?

A good consultation should give you enough information to understand your condition and make an informed decision.

When Should You See a Urologist?

You don't always need to wait until symptoms become severe.

Consider consulting a urologist if you experience:

  • Blood in your urine
  • Recurrent urinary infections
  • Severe or recurring kidney stone pain
  • Difficulty passing urine
  • Weak urine stream
  • Frequent urination at night
  • Urinary leakage
  • Erectile dysfunction
  • Fertility problems
  • Testicular pain or swelling
  • An abnormal PSA result

Some symptoms, particularly visible blood in the urine or sudden inability to urinate, require prompt medical evaluation.

Choosing a Urologist for Kidney Stones

If kidney stones are your concern, ask whether the urologist has experience with modern stone-management techniques.

Depending on the stone's size and location, treatment may include:

  • Medication and observation
  • Shock wave treatment in selected cases
  • Ureteroscopy
  • Laser stone removal
  • RIRS
  • PCNL

The right procedure depends on your individual condition rather than simply choosing the newest technology.

Choosing a Urologist for Prostate Problems

Men experiencing urinary symptoms should not automatically assume they have an enlarged prostate.

A urologist can evaluate symptoms and determine whether they are related to:

  • BPH
  • Prostatitis
  • Urinary obstruction
  • Bladder problems
  • Prostate cancer
  • Other urinary conditions

Depending on the diagnosis, treatment may range from medication and monitoring to minimally invasive or surgical procedures.

Choosing a Urologist for Cancer Treatment

If you have been diagnosed with prostate, kidney, or bladder cancer, experience in uro-oncology becomes particularly important.

Ask about:

  • The stage and type of cancer
  • Available treatment options
  • Whether surgery is appropriate
  • Minimally invasive or robotic options
  • Whether additional specialists are involved
  • The expected follow-up schedule

Cancer treatment often requires coordinated care, so understanding the complete treatment pathway is important.
